The most significant entry bridge to Nakhon Ratchasima in the Muak Lek area is the "Muak Lek-Pak Chong Suspension Bridge", a pedestrian bridge spanning the Muak Lek stream within the arboretum that serves as the natural border between Saraburi and Nakhon Ratchasima provinces. Another engineering landmark is the highest elevated railway bridge in Thailand, part of the double-track railway project designed to traverse the basin-like valley and swiftly connect the central region to the Northeast. Additionally, the elevated bridges of the M6 Motorway (Bang Pa-in-Korat) offer a scenic route over the Lam Takhong reservoir and the Dong Phaya Yen forest, making the journey from Saraburi to the gateway of Isan significantly more convenient and faster than ever before.
